#02427e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#02427e is composed of 0.8% red, 25.9% green and 49.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 50.6% black. It has a hue angle of 209 degrees, a saturation of 96.9% and a lightness of 25.1%. #02427e color hex could be obtained by blending #0484fc with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#003366.

#02427e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#02427e has RGB values of R:2, G:66, B:126 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.48, Y:0, K:0.51. Its decimal value is 148094.

Shades and Tints of #02427e
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00050a is the darkest color, while #f6faff is the lightest one.

Tones of #02427e
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#3d4043 is the less saturated color, while #02427e is the most saturated one.
